Abstract

A utilidor is a system of aboveground pipes or tubes used to carry electricity and water in regions with yearly permafrost. These networks are made up of a limited number of recurring elements that rely on one another to complete the needed task. My sculptures are complex entanglements that are constructed in a similar fashion and direct the eye as the utilidor directs electricity or water.
